Although the fee changes will increase costs for individuals and business entities, CBP has determined that these increases are necessary in order to recover some of the costs to provide the services necessary to facilitate the customs broker license application process. The eCBP portal currently allows brokers and broker exam applicants to submit paperwork and fees for the broker exam and the triennial status report electronically. According to CBP data, between 80 and 90 percent of the brokers required to submit applications and fees did so via the portal following the introduction of both functionalities, resulting in significant time savings for applicants, brokers, and CBP personnel. There are approximately 11,000 active licensed customs brokers in the United States. Monetized costs for customs brokers will result from no longer receiving a first district permit concurrent with a broker’s license, and the requirement for brokers to notify CBP when separating from a client relationship due to attempted fraud or criminal acts. Customs brokers who do not concurrently receive their first district permit with their broker’s license will save the cost of district permit fees. Additionally, CBP and customs brokers will save time applying for and reviewing district permit applications and waivers. The five-year total monetized net benefit of the rule ranges from $973,616 discounted at seven percent to $1,088,308 discounted at three percent. The annualized cost is approximately $237,500 using both three and seven percent.
